A Journey Through Time: The Chester City Walls

The Chester City Walls are a remarkable testament to the city's long and varied history, stretching back to Roman times. Originally built by the Romans as a defensive fortification, they were later expanded and reinforced by the Normans and medieval inhabitants. Today, the 2-mile circuit is one of the most complete in Britain, offering a unique opportunity to walk through centuries of history. Interpretive signs along the route provide fascinating insights into the construction and purpose of the walls, gates, and towers. Reddit

Walking the walls allows you to see Chester from a different perspective. You'll gain elevated views of iconic landmarks such as the magnificent Chester Cathedral, the remnants of the Roman Amphitheatre, and the picturesque River Dee. The Eastgate Clock, one of the most photographed clocks in the UK, is a highlight, with a charming cafe nearby offering a perfect spot for a break. Reddit

While the majority of the walls are accessible, it's important to note that the full circuit is not suitable for wheelchairs or prams due to uneven surfaces and steps. However, many sections can be accessed, allowing visitors to experience parts of this historic monument. Dogs are welcome but must be kept on a lead. Reddit

Navigating the Walls: Practicalities and Perspectives

The Chester City Walls offer a fantastic way to get your bearings and explore the city. The nearly unbroken 2-mile circuit means you can often walk for extended periods without descending to street level. Many visitors recommend dedicating at least two hours to complete the circuit at a relaxed pace, allowing time to stop and admire the views and historical markers. Reddit

There are numerous entry and exit points along the walls, making it easy to tailor your walk to your interests and time constraints. Some sections offer particularly stunning vistas, such as the views overlooking the River Dee or the approach to the Eastgate Clock. Keep an eye out for the distance markers embedded in the walkway, which can add an interesting detail to your stroll. Reddit

For those with mobility concerns, while the entire circuit may be challenging, several accessible points allow for partial exploration. It's always a good idea to check local information or ask at the tourist centre for the most accessible routes. The experience is largely self-guided, allowing you to immerse yourself in the history and atmosphere at your own pace. Reddit
